Responsibilities of the Assistant Director of Care at Hawthorne Place Care CentreAt Hawthorne Place Care Centre we believe in continuous learning, and therefore you will be placed under high expectations to continue to grow personally and professionally in your role.

The Assistant Director of Care is responsible for the overall provision of care and services to residents, coordination of the quality management program and acts as a resource and coach to staff in various clinical areas as outlined in the position summary.

In conjunction with the Nursing Supervisor, the Director of Care and Staff Educator ensures compliance with legislative requirements (MOH and CNO) and acts as a coach to the nursing staff to ensure best practices are followed.


Other responsibilities include but are not limited to:

Provides direction to the nursing team in all aspects of resident care, and takes on the role of "In Charge" in the absence of Director of Care and/or Executive Director,Interprets nursing philosophy, and in collaboration with the Director of Care and nursing team establishes and implements goals and objectives,Holds Registered Staff meetings for the home areas they are responsible for on a regular basis,Models, listens, and assists with conflict and problem resolution,Monitors and evaluates documentation of registered staff,Supervises and monitors Personal Support Workers performance and resident routines and activities,Addresses resident/family concerns and follow up necessary to resolve issue(s),Provides leadership and support to staff in the RAI-MDS implementation,Assists with the recruitment, retention and termination of nursing employees,Participates in performance management system for nursing employees,Adheres to human resources policies when recruiting and hiring new employees,Adheres to the collective agreement when implementing human resources policies,Has a good understanding of staffing patterns, and scheduling activities,Counsels' staff in areas of non-compliance, inappropriate and unprofessional behaviour.

Utilizes the progressive disciplinary process when disciplining employees,Conducts an in-depth investigation of serious resident issues and allegations of abuse.

Keeps the Director of Care informed of outcome(s) of investigation,Monitors supply budgets to ensure that these are being effectively managed,Monitors agency utilization,Holds registered staff meetings for the home areas they support on a regular basis to introduce new programs, policies, quality improvements, new initiatives, changes in practices and policies,Follows through on areas/issues identified through the QI program,Provides education/coaching to staff when there are changes in practices,Conducts regular clinical chart audits to ensure compliance with documentation standards, internal policies and procedures, and legislative requirements,Identifies potential liability issues and takes action to minimize risks,Required to understand the nature and meaning of quality indicators used by the Home,Required to participate in the improvement of the indicators and achieve satisfactory results,Coordinates assigned clinical programs.

Collects stats, collates data including analysis, identification of trends, education and recommends changes to practices,Other duties as assigned and or indicated in Job Task InventoryQualifications:

The qualifications needed to join our family at Hawthorne Place Care Centre are as follows:

A positive mindset, as well as a connection with our values,Current RN certificate of competency from the College of Nurses of Ontario.

Comprehensive Knowledge of evidence based clinical practicesComprehensive Knowledge of long-term care concepts and philosophiesExcellent Interpersonal and communication skillsPrevious managerial experience in a long-term care setting and assetContributes to Policy and program developmentGood computer skillsMust have a clear vulnerable sector screen, no older than 6 months TB results less than 6 months, evidence of flu shot, must be able to provide three work references.

Hawthorne Place Care Centre recognizes the importance of immunization to protect our residents, staff and others from COVID-19.

As such, subject to any accommodation required by applicable human rights legislation, it will be a condition of employment that all new hires are fully vaccinated having received both doses of a COVID-19 vaccine and a booster approved by Health Canada, 14 days before start date.
